Ep. 35 Why Behavior Charts Fail and What to Do Instead
Tuesday Dec 24, 2024
Tuesday Dec 24, 2024
Behavior charts and other public behavior management tools can damage trust, create fear, and undermine relationships in classrooms. Julie and Kristie discuss why it’s time to replace these outdated systems and share nine practical, inclusive alternatives to support all students.
